(Eric Thayer \/ Los Angeles Times)<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/sports\/dodgers\/story\/2025-08-22\/dodgers-dalton-rushing-catcher-first-base\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:Dalton Rushing;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as\" class=\"link rapid-noclick-resp\">Dalton Rushing<\/a>\u2019s first year in the big leagues with the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/sports\/dodgers\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:Dodgers;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as\" class=\"link rapid-noclick-resp\">Dodgers<\/a> didn\u2019t go quite as planned.<\/p>\n<p>Over 53 games after his May call-up, the highly regarded prospect batted .204 with a .258 on-base percentage, .582 on-base-plus-slugging percentage, four home runs and 24 RBIs. It was the only time in his baseball life \u2014 aside from his freshman year at the University of Louisville \u2014 that Rushing was not a regular fixture in his team\u2019s lineup.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It was very, very up and down,\u201d Rushing said. \u201cIt was some good, some bad, some ugly. A lot of things were new to me; the scattering [of] playing time was tough. It was a little tough being able to stay on top of compete mode, keep the swing in a good spot.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>But it still yielded a satisfying end result.<\/p>\n<p>Read more:<a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/sports\/dodgers\/story\/2026-02-21\/dodgers-yoshinobu-yamamoto-cactus-league-opener?utm_source=yahoo&amp;utm_medium=promo_module&amp;utm_campaign=rss_feed\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:Yoshinobu Yamamoto gets his work in during Dodgers&#039; Cactus League opener as WBC looms;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as\" class=\"link rapid-noclick-resp\">Yoshinobu Yamamoto gets his work in during Dodgers&#8217; Cactus League opener as WBC looms<\/a><\/p>\n<p>&#8220;I got to win a World Series with this team,&#8221; Rushing said. &#8220;And it\u2019s hard to look back and think, \u2018I\u2019d take this back or I\u2019d take that back.\u2019 It went exactly how it was planned.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>With three-time All-Star catcher Will Smith in front of him, Rushing\u2019s role is clear: He is the Dodgers\u2019 backup catcher. Manager <a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/sports\/dodgers\/story\/2025-11-02\/dodgers-manager-dave-roberts-three-world-series-titles\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:Dave Roberts;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as\" class=\"link rapid-noclick-resp\">Dave Roberts<\/a> feels good about Rushing\u2019s progression.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cDalton\u2019s in a good spot right now,\u201d Roberts said last week. \u201cI want him to understand his role as a backup catcher, what that entails, really learn the pitchers, learn the swing that works for playing a couple times a week. He\u2019s used to playing a lot more. But I think that [he\u2019s] still maturing, because it\u2019s not easy to not play every day when you\u2019re used to [playing regularly]. I think that he grew last year, and I like where he\u2019s at.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Roberts plans to use Rushing at first base if Freddie Freeman comes out of the game or needs a day off. Rushing will not, however, play in the outfield, where he played a bit in the minor leagues.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cOutfield\u2019s not on the table\u201d, Roberts said. \u201cI do think that there\u2019s going to be some spots for him to come into games if Freddie\u2019s out or if there\u2019s a game he doesn\u2019t play, we\u2019ll see how that lines up. And I think right now for me, just seeing how the roster plays out as far as what are the options we might have at first base, but I do want to get him at-bats when I can.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Rushing started Saturday&#8217;s Cactus League opener against the Angels, driving in a run on a sacrifice fly in three plate appearances. The 25-year-old said he\u2019s fully embracing his spot on a club vying for its third consecutive championship.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If I can keep myself ready to play two or three times a week, then it\u2019s going to be easy to keep myself ready to play five or six,&#8221; Rushing said. &#8220;To be able to go through something like this early in my career, where I have to not only earn the time on the field, but also navigate my way through my career, I think it\u2019s a really good start to my career, to be able to understand how this game works.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Rushing also views playing behind Smith as a valuable opportunity to learn from one baseball\u2019s best catchers, something he believes will help him grow as a player.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I have a spot to work behind the best catcher in baseball,\u201d Rushing said. \u201cAnd from there, I\u2019m going to be given opportunities to see more time on the field, to get my bat in there as much as possible, and it\u2019s up to me to take advantage of those opportunities and continue to put myself on the field as much as possible.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Read more:<a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/sports\/dodgers\/story\/2026-02-20\/mlbs-abs-system-how-dodgers-will-navigate-it?utm_source=yahoo&amp;utm_medium=promo_module&amp;utm_campaign=rss_feed\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:What to expect with MLB&#039;s ABS system, and how Dodgers will navigate it;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as\" class=\"link rapid-noclick-resp\">What to expect with MLB&#8217;s ABS system, and how Dodgers will navigate it<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Rushing says he does not have personal goals he hopes to reach. This season is about team success and winning.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e main goal especially with this role is I\u2019m going to win as many [games as] possible,\u201d Rushing said. \u201cEvery game I\u2019m on the field, I want to win. I want to win 110 games in the regular season as a Dodger. We\u2019re fully capable of it. I think that\u2019s a good goal to put for ourselves, and it just makes each and every game that much important.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Shohei Ohtani throws live BP before departing for WBC<\/p>\n<p>Before the Dodgers&#8217; 5-1 win over the San Diego Padres in Peoria, Ariz., on Sunday, Shohei Ohtani threw 33 pitches in a live batting practice session at Camelback Ranch and struck out Freeman and Mookie Betts.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;I felt pretty good about today in terms of volume,&#8221; Ohtani said via interpreter Will Ireton. &#8220;While in Japan, I plan to do some sort of live BP, bullpen, some kind of simulation.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p>After the game, Roberts revealed the star two-way player was expected to depart either Sunday night or Monday to join Team Japan for preparations for next month&#8217;s World Baseball Classic.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.latimes.com\/newsletters\/dodgers-dugout?utm_source=yahoo&amp;utm_medium=newsletter_module&amp;utm_campaign=dodgers-dugout\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\" data-ylk=\"slk:Sign up for more Dodgers news with Dodgers Dugout.
